(Optional) Configuring FTP Access Control

An ACL can be configured to allow only specified clients to access an FTP server.

Context

When a device functions as an FTP server, you can configure an ACL to allow only the clients that meet the rules specified in the ACL to access the FTP server.

Perform the following steps on the device that functions as an FTP server:

Procedure

  1. Run system-view

    The system view is displayed.

  2. Run acl acl-number

    The ACL view is displayed.

  3. Run rule [ rule-id ] [ name rule-name ] { deny | permit } [ fragment-type { fragment | non-fragment | non-subseq | fragment-subseq | fragment-spe-first } | source { source-ip-address { source-wildcard | 0 | src-netmask } | any } | time-range time-name | vpn-instance vpn-instance-name ] *

    A rule is configured.

  4. Run quit

    Return to the system view.

  5. Run ftp [ ipv6 ] acl { acl-number | name }

    An FTP ACL is configured.

  6. Run commit

    The configuration is committed.
